If youāre tired of every website looking like a carbon-copy of the big frameworks, this list is for you. These 20 niche libraries are lightweight, unique, and packed with "Wow" factors to give your next project a distinct soul. šļø The "Classless" Minimalists Just drop these in your and your plain HTML becomes beautiful. MVP.css: Perfect for "v1" prototypes. It styles standard tags so you can focus on building. š Water.css: A favorite for documentation. Itās clean, light, and very easy on the eyes. š§ Sakura: A tiny framework that focuses on perfect typography and white space. šø Simple.css: Great for personal blogs. Itās readable, fast, and stays out of your way. āļø Tacit: Designed for developers who "don't do design." It makes everything look professional by default. 𤫠šØ The High-Concept & Artistic For when you want your website to tell a story through its style.
